Operational Rules
No specific operational rules listed for short-term rentals in Milwaukee beyond standard property codes.
- STR license required for rentals under 30 consecutive days
- Wisconsin Act 59 of 2017 prevents Milwaukee from banning STRs of 7+ consecutive days in residential zones
- Milwaukee may regulate STR density, licensing requirements, and safety standards
- Primary residence requirement for hosted room rentals in some zones
- All STR listings must include Milwaukee license number
- Wisconsin imposes a 5% state sales tax on STR revenues plus applicable local room taxes
- Building must have valid Certificate of Occupancy
